Ocean drum - natural skin - 45cm diameter

Price €67.00
The tambourine or oceanic drum is a tambourine with a skin patch on both sides that, inside, has metallic balls that, when rolling at a slight inclination, simulate the sound of the waves of the sea. Depending on the incline, it sounds more or less smooth. It is used as a sound effect in music therapy, sound baths or to create an atmosphere in any musical creation. Diameter: 45cms. Frame width: 7cm approx. The decorative tape may be different from the photo.

Hugh Tracey Alto Kalimba, 15 notes

Price €142.00
Kalimba with hollow resonator box. 15 wide steel sheets. Red or blue reference plates for better orientation. The color of these plates may vary (see image) Tuning: G Major diatonic, 440 Hz: G, A, B, C, D, E, F#, G, A, B, C, D, E, F#, G The instrument can be retuned one semitone Professional quality. Made in South Africa. The Hugh Tracey Alto Kalimba is the original kalimba made since 1960.

Singing Bowl - 301-400g.- Ø 11cms. aprox.

Price €61.60
The origins of singing bowls can be traced back to the shamanic Bon religion, which precedes Buddhism in Tibet by centuries. They were traditionally used in temples for healing and meditation practices. Their composition is an alloy of “the seven planetary metals”: gold, silver, mercury, copper, iron, tin, and antimony. Includes wooden mallet.
